For a first-year writing course, which of the following outcomes,
san4es73 [151]

Answer:

- Read and write texts in a number of different genres, and understand how your purpose may influence your writing.

Explanation:

National Council of WPA(Writing Program Administrators) defined rhetorical knowledge as the ability to examine contexts as well as the audience and thereafter, acting on that examination in understanding and creation of texts. Rhetorical knowledge is the foundation of composing a written piece and it can be developed by conferring context, purpose, audience, and arrangements because they produce a number of texts for distinct situations.

As per the question, the outcome that the National Council Of WPA relates to knowledge of rhetoric would be to 'Read and write texts in a number of different genres, and understand how your purpose may influence your writing.' It helps in learning the key features of distinct genres, the purposes of composing, and the readers' expectations.
